ホームページ > ウェブフロントエンド > フロントエンドQ&A > HTMLとJavaScriptをラップする方法

HTMLとJavaScriptをラップする方法

WBOY
リリース: 2023-05-09 14:32:08
オリジナル
1563 人が閲覧しました

HTML では、<br> タグを使用して改行を実行できます。しかし、JavaScript では、改行を実現するには別の方法を使用する必要があります。

JavaScript では、通常、改行文字を表すために `<br>` を使用します。この記号は「改行エスケープ文字」と呼ばれ、ここに改行文字を挿入してテキストを折り返すように JavaScript に指示します。

たとえば、JavaScript で 2 行のテキストを出力したい場合は、次のように記述できます:

console.log("这是第一行
这是第二行");
ログイン後にコピー

出力結果は次のようになります:

这是第一行
这是第二行
ログイン後にコピー

The `##ここでの #` は、出力の 1 行目と 2 行目を区切る改行文字を表します。 <br>

テキストをコンソールに出力するときに `

` を使用するだけでなく、Web ページ上で JavaScript を通じてテキストを動的に生成するときに改行を実現するためにも使用できます。 <br>

たとえば、

document.createElement 関数を使用して新しい

要素を作成し、折り返す必要があるテキストを分割します。複数の段落のそれぞれに、各段落の最後に <br> タグを挿入し、最後に改行を実現するためにこれらの段落を

要素に追加します。効果。

var text = "这是第一行
这是第二行
这是第三行";
var lines = text.split("
"); // 将文本按照换行符分成多个段落
var p = document.createElement("p");
for (var i = 0; i < lines.length; i++) {
  p.appendChild(document.createTextNode(lines[i])); // 添加文本节点
  if (i < lines.length - 1) {
    p.appendChild(document.createElement("br")); // 添加换行标签
  }
}
document.body.appendChild(p); // 将段落添加到网页中
ログイン後にコピー
このようにして、Web ページ上の複数行テキストの行折り返し効果を実現できます。

つまり、JavaScript で改行を実現するには、`

<br> 改行エスケープ文字を使用するか、HTML ` タグを使用してテキストを動的に生成し、改行効果。 <br>

以上がHTMLとJavaScriptをラップする方法の詳細内容です。詳細については、PHP 中国語 Web サイトの他の関連記事を参照してください。

ソース:php.cn
このウェブサイトの声明
この記事の内容はネチズンが自主的に寄稿したものであり、著作権は原著者に帰属します。このサイトは、それに相当する法的責任を負いません。盗作または侵害の疑いのあるコンテンツを見つけた場合は、admin@php.cn までご連絡ください。
人気のチュートリアル
詳細>
最新のダウンロード
詳細>
ウェブエフェクト
公式サイト
サイト素材
フロントエンドテンプレート